Description

Packaging machine with a reel with anti rotation means
The present invention relates to a packaging machine comprising:
a film-feed, which feeds the film from a reel to a forming-unit,
forming means to form the film,
sealing means to close the film and/or the packages hermetically,
cutting means to separate the individual packages,
wherein it preferably comprises means to unwind a reel on which labels are provided.
This packaging machine, for example a vertical flow wrapper, horizontal flow wrapper, a thermoformer, a tray-sealer or a packaging machine to wrap lollipops, is very well known to the person skilled of the art and is used, to form a web, for example a plastic film or a paper material, into a tube from which individual packages are produced or to form a cavity into a plane film, which is filled with a packaging item and subsequently closed with a top film or to close provided trays with a top film. The film used to produce the packages is for all packaging machines provided on a reel which is unwound during production of the packages. In many, if not all cases, the packages are each provided with a label, which is peeled from a film-strip, which is also provided on a reel. These reels have to be changed once in a while and this change has to be executed as fast as possible.
It was therefore the objective of the present invention to provide a packaging machine with means to change one or more reels easily.
This objective is attained by a packaging machine comprising:
a film-feed, which feeds the film from a reel to a forming-unit,
forming means to form the film
sealing means to close the film and the packages hermetically
cutting means to separate the individual packages and
means to unwind a reel, wherein the means is a holder with an axis and a first and a second disk provided on and/or at that axis and anti-rotation means to avoid a rotation of the reel relative to the axis.
The present invention relates to packaging machine, for example a vertical flow wrapper, horizontal flow wrapper, a thermoformer, a tray-sealer or a packaging machine to wrap lollipops, particularly the head of the lollipop. These packaging machines are used, to form a web, for example a plastic film or a paper material, into a tube from which individual packages are produced or to form a cavity into a plane film, which is filled with a packaging item and subsequently closed with a top film or to close a provided tray with a top film. The machines to wrap a lollipop wrap a film around the head of the lollipop and twist and/or seal it to protect the lollipop from environmental influences. The film used to produce the packages/wraps is provided on a reel, respectively, which is unwound during production of the packages. In many, if not all cases, the packages are each provided with a label, which is peeled from a film-strip, which is also provided on a reel.
According to the present invention, the packaging machine comprises means, for example a fixed or rotatable, even driven, axis to unwind the reel, respectively. This axis is fixed to the packaging machine. Inventively, these means comprise a holder, which comprises an axis, preferably a hollow axis, which can be reversibly mounted on the axis attached at the packaging machine. During operation, the holder bears the reel with the film and/or the labels and rotates around the axis at the packaging machine. Attached to the holder is a first and a second disk provided on or at that axis and anti-rotation means to avoid a rotation of the reel relative to the axis and hence the holder.
According to a preferred embodiment, the packaging machine is vertical flow wrapper with: a forming-tube and a forming-shoulder, which form a film into a film-tube,
a longitudinal sealing means to seal the longitudinal edges of the film-tube together, a cross-sealing means to provide a cross-seal to the film-tube to produce individual packages and
a cutting means to separate the individual packages from the film-tube.
According to a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the anti-rotation means is at least one leaf-spring, which is mounted at the circumference of the axis of the holder. The leaf-spring is preferably made from steel, more preferably a spring steel. Preferably, two leaf springs are provided and even more preferably opposite of each other, with the axis in between. Each leaf spring is preferably located adjacent to one of the disks.
Preferably, the spring leaf is permanently bent so that at least one edge extends out of the circumference of the axis. In case it is not bent, also preferably at least one edge extends out of the circumference of the axis. In case a reel is put on the holder, the reel is pushed axially along the axis of the holder until it hits the leaf spring. This leaf spring is then reversibly bent and consequently tensioned against the inner circumference of the reel. Due to the friction and/or the form fit between the reel and the leaf spring, rotation of the reel relative to the holder is avoided. According to a preferred embodiment of the present invention, each spring leaf is reversibly fixed to the axis. This facilitates an easy replacement of the leaf spring in case its flexibility is reduced or it is damaged.
As already mentioned, the holder of the packaging machine comprises two disks attached on or at the axis of the holder. The reel is placed between these disks during operation of the packaging machine. While one disk is preferably permanently fixed to the axis, more preferably the other disk is easily detachable from the axis and even more preferably reversibly adjustable in its axial position relative to the axis of the packaging machine. This allows not only a simple assembly of the reel between the two disks but the holder is also adjustable to different thicknesses, i.e. axial extensions of the reel.
Preferably, at least one disk is provided with a collar in which a lever is movably, preferably pivotably provided. This lever can preferably be moved from a fixing- to a release-position and vice versa. In the fixation position, one end of the lever is in form- and friction-fit- connection with the axis. More preferably, the holder comprises a spring that biases the lever into the fixation position.
The invention is now explained according to figures 1 - 5. These explanations do not limit the scope of protection. The explanations are applicable for all inventions of the present application, respectively.
Figure 1 shows the inventive packaging machine, here a vertical flow wrapper. Figures 2 - 5 show the means to unwind the reel with the labels.
Figure 1 shows the inventive packaging machine, here a vertical flow wrapper. A film, for example a plastic film or a paper material is unrolled from a reel and transported by means of a film feed to a forming unit, which forms the plane film into a tube, which is subsequently longitudinally sealed, filled with the packaging-item and provided with cross seals. These packages are then cut apart by a cutting unit. Prior or during forming, a label is applied to the film, which is usually peeled from a tape which is provided as a coil. The person
Figures 2 - 5 show means to unwind a reel 17 on which labels are provided. These means comprise an axis 8 on or to which a first disk 9 and a second disk 10 are attached. The axis rotates on an axis 19 provided at the packaging machine. While the second disk 10 is preferably permanently attached to the axis 8, the first disk 9 is preferably reversely connected to this axis. Therefore, disk 9 comprises a collar 14 with a lever 15 which is pilotable around a pivot from a release- to a fixation position and vice versa.
In the fixation position the lever fixes the first disk 9 to the axis 8. Preferably, the lever is biased via a spring 16 into the fixation position.
Furthermore, the axis comprises anti rotations means 1 1 , here leaf springs which are attached to the circumference of the axis 8, preferably in indentations. These spring leaf are provided such that at least one of its edges extends out of the circumference of the axis 8. Preferably, each leaf spring is, preferably reversibly, fixed to the axis with a holder 13. Preferably, there are two leaf springs provided which are connected opposite of each other to the circumference of the axis 8. The edges of the spring interact with the inner diameter of the reel and hence, prohibit rotation of the reel relative to the axis 8.
